What is Invisacook?

Invisible induction hob. Just how a hob should be.

Invisacook brings cooking into the worktop itself, giving you a clean, design-led kitchen where the surface stays the hero. The induction system sits discreetly beneath selected 12 mm or 20 mm worktops, so you’re not “giving up” a section of counter to a traditional hob, you get a full, uninterrupted run for prep, plating and everyday living.
Because it’s induction, it heats quickly and efficiently, helping you cook faster while keeping energy use under control. And when you’re not cooking, that same space instantly becomes whatever you need it to be; a serving area, a breakfast bar, or just a beautifully clear worktop.

How does the Invisacook work?

Invisacook lets you cook straight on the worktop, no raised hob, no visual clutter, just a calm, seamless surface that keeps your kitchen feeling open and beautifully considered. Hidden beneath the worktop is an integrated induction system that transfers heat up through the surface, so the cooking zones are there when you need them and disappear when you don’t.
When it comes to control, you’ve got options depending on how minimal you want the look. The control panel can be fitted discreetly inside the drawer below for a super-clean finish, or installed on the worktop for quick, easy access — either way, it’s designed to feel effortless and intuitive in day-to-day use.
